
Shovels came out Monday, but they weren't for planting flowers.
Just after temps soared April 10, beckoning sandals and shorts, Mother Nature had a cruel change of heart. Shelby and Utica residents, along with the rest of Metro Detroit, peered out their windows to see a snow-globe spring.
According to the National Weather Service, a couple inches of snow along with overcast skies and temps in the low 30s were making for an unusual mid-April day. Rain and temps in the 40s are expected Tuesday.
